The Concept of Hardware in Textiles
When we refer to hardware in textiles, we are talking about various technological components that can be integrated into fabrics. This can include sensors, conductive threads, microchips, and other electronic elements that can respond to environmental stimuli or user interactions. These innovations raise a critical question how can we make cloth smarter? The answer lies in the creative manipulation of both hardware and fabric, resulting in textiles that do more than just cover and protect.
Smart textiles are at the forefront of this technological revolution. Imagine clothing that monitors your heart rate or tracks your physical activity as you engage in your daily routines. With a combination of flexible sensors and conductive threads woven into the fabric, these garments can not only provide comfort but also offer critical health insights, thus bridging the gap between fashion and functionality.
Revolutionizing Fashion
The fashion industry has been quick to embrace the potential of hardware-embedded textiles. Designers and technologists are collaborating to create garments that adapt to different conditions, such as changing colors with temperature or regulating body temperature based on environmental factors. This is not just an aesthetic endeavor; it addresses practical needs in a world where sustainability and adaptability are paramount.
For example, wearable technology has gained immense popularity, with products like smartwatches and fitness trackers now commonplace. Clothing that incorporates similar technologies is the next logical step, making it easier for consumers to integrate their digital and physical lives. Companies are now experimenting with smart jackets, shirts, and even shoes that can connect wirelessly to smartphones, enabling users to control their devices effortlessly through gestures or touch.
Moreover, the durability of textiles can be enhanced with the inclusion of hardware. Fabrics can be treated with nano-coatings that offer water and stain resistance, while embedded technologies can provide increase their lifespan by monitoring wear and tear. This not only raises the bar for consumer expectations but also contributes to reducing waste in the fashion industry.
Home Innovations
The fusion of hardware and cloth extends beyond fashion into home interiors, where smart textiles are redefining how we interact with our living spaces. Imagine curtains that adjust their opacity based on the sunlight entering a room or upholstery that changes texture or color with a simple command. These innovations are not only about convenience; they also contribute to energy efficiency and enhance the overall aesthetic of our environments.
The rise of smart homes has encouraged the development of textiles that can communicate with home automation systems. Imagine a living room where the cushions change temperature, or the bed linens adjust their warmth according to the season. These features can improve comfort and convenience while demonstrating the practical applications of integrating hardware with textiles.
Challenges and Future Directions
Despite the promise of hardware-cloth integration, there are challenges that need to be addressed. Issues such as durability, washability, and the environmental impact of electronic components embedded in textiles must be carefully considered. Ensuring that these products are sustainable and can withstand the rigors of daily life is essential for their long-term success.
Furthermore, there is a need for better consumer education regarding the use and maintenance of these tech-infused textiles. As trends evolve, educating consumers on how to care for and effectively use technology-integrated fabrics will be key to widespread adoption.
